Description

As a teacher, we all have those unexpected days when we CANNOT put together sub plans….

or

As a substitute, there might just be one of those days, that the teacher you’re covering for doesn’t have plans!

This packet will FILL A WEEK (!) of literacy and math lessons and activities for a typical Gen Ed Kindergarten or 1st grade class. They can be differentiated to meet the needs of your students. They are aligned to Common Core Standards!

I’ve organized this to give you a read aloud, word work, writing, art project, and math activity each day for 5 days. At the end you’ll find my template for my sub plans, so you can integrate your own schedule.
